Understanding WalletConnect

WalletConnect is an open-source project that enables mobile applications to connect directly with users' wallet apps without having a server or middleman in between. This means you can interact directly with smart contracts on any blockchain, such as Ethereum, Binance Smart Chain (BSC), and more, from your favorite dApps or mobile wallets using WalletConnect as the bridge.

Why Trust Wallet?

Trust Wallet is a free, open-source cryptocurrency wallet app for Apple iOS and Android devices. It supports over 80 cryptocurrencies and aims to provide users with an easy way to manage their digital assets securely. Trust Wallet also offers a simple interface that allows users to buy, sell, transfer, and stake cryptocurrencies without needing complex knowledge about blockchain technologies.

Best Practices for Using WalletConnect with Trust Wallet

1. Always Keep WalletConnect QR Code Private: The QR code generated by your wallet is crucial for connecting to other applications securely. Make sure it's not exposed or shared without a secure connection established first.

2. Use Two-Factor Authentication (2FA): When possible, enable 2FA in both Trust Wallet and the DeFi dApp you are using with WalletConnect. This adds an extra layer of security to your transactions.

3. Only Connect to Reputable Apps: Stick to connecting only with apps from trusted sources or those recommended by reputable DeFi communities to avoid potential phishing attacks.

4. Review Permissions Before Connecting: Always review the permissions requested by a dApp when you connect via WalletConnect to ensure it's safe and secure for your transactions.
